The Certificate in Marketing Analytics and Management is a popular program that equips students with the necessary skills to analyze and interpret marketing data, making informed decisions to drive business growth.
This certificate program typically takes 3-6 months to complete and is designed for working professionals who want to enhance their marketing skills in data analysis and management.
Upon completion, students can expect to gain knowledge in marketing analytics tools such as Google Analytics, Excel, and SQL, as well as data visualization techniques to effectively communicate insights to stakeholders.
The program also covers marketing management principles, including market research, segmentation, targeting, and positioning, to help students develop a comprehensive understanding of marketing strategies.
Industry relevance is a key aspect of this certificate program, as it prepares students to work in various marketing roles, such as marketing analyst, data analyst, or marketing manager, in industries like retail, finance, and healthcare.
